#745f1d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#745f1d is composed of 45.5% red, 37.3% green and 11.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 18.1% magenta, 75% yellow and 54.5% black. It has a hue angle of 45.5 degrees, a saturation of 60% and a lightness of 28.4%. #745f1d color hex could be obtained by blending #e8be3a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666633.

Shades and Tints of #745f1d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060502 is the darkest color, while #fdfbf5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#745f1d

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4d4b44 is the less saturated color, while #906d01 is the most saturated one.
